DAC101C081QISD/NOPB Overview
The DAC101C081 is a high-performance digital-to-analog converter with a single function and a 3V supply voltage, making it suitable for a wide range of applications. With a base part number of DAC101C081 and a compact pin count of 6, this product is designed for easy integration into various systems. Its unipolar polarity allows for simplified control and operation. The data interface is I2C, providing efficient communication with other devices. The DAC101C081 also offers a fast settling time of 6μs and a low integral nonlinearity (INL) of 2 LSB, ensuring accurate and precise output. With a thickness of 800μm, this product is compact and space-saving.
